5. Series Operation: These capacitors may be used in
some series applications. For such an application to
achieve a high voltage rating (e.g. 28 μF, 250 V using two
56 μF, 125 V capacitors), a suitable balancing network of
resistors in parallel with the capacitors is required to
evenly distribute the voltage across each capacitor. The
value of the appropriate resistor will be dependent on the
DC leakage current of the capacitors and, as
recommended value, it should be selected to allow a
current equal to 10 times the DC leakage current limit
(see Standard Ratings and Extended Ratings table at the
appropriate temperature) to flow parallel to each
capacitor.
